Introduction
The Global Switchgear Market Size is
witnessing rapid growth, driven by the rising demand for electricity,
increasing integration of renewable energy, and modernization of power
infrastructure worldwide. Switchgear, a vital component in power distribution
networks, protects electrical equipment by controlling, isolating, and
safeguarding electrical circuits in case of faults or overloads.
The
Global Switchgear Market Size was estimated at USD 105.57 Billion in 2024 and
is projected to Reach USD 234.13 Billion by 2035, Growing at a CAGR of 7.51%
from 2025 to 2035
With accelerating
industrialization, urbanization, and the global shift toward smart grids and digital power solutions, switchgear
manufacturers are investing in advanced technologies like gas-insulated switchgear (GIS), air-insulated switchgear (AIS), and hybrid systems. Furthermore, the
expansion of transmission and distribution networks, coupled with the growing
adoption of IoT-enabled switchgear, is reshaping the market landscape.

Key Market Drivers
1. Growing Demand for Electricity
Global energy
consumption continues to rise due to rapid urbanization, increasing population,
and industrial expansion. This drives the demand for robust transmission and distribution
systems, fueling switchgear adoption.
2. Expansion of Renewable Energy
The shift towards sustainable energy sources such as
solar and wind power has boosted the need for advanced switchgear systems
capable of managing variable loads and integrating renewable sources into the
grid.
3. Smart Grid Development
Governments worldwide
are heavily investing in smart grid
infrastructure, requiring IoT-enabled,
AI-driven, and digital switchgear for better monitoring, fault
detection, and predictive maintenance.
4. Electrification of Transportation
The growth of electric vehicles (EVs) and the setup
of EV charging stations globally are increasing the demand for reliable and
intelligent power distribution systems.
Market Trends
- Rising Adoption of GIS Technology
Gas-insulated switchgear is gaining traction due to its compact size, high reliability, and lower maintenance needs. - IoT and Digitalization
Smart switchgear with real-time monitoring and predictive analytics is revolutionizing energy management. - Sustainability & Eco-Friendly
Solutions
Manufacturers are focusing on SF₆-free switchgear to reduce greenhouse gas emissions and support environmental regulations. - Emergence of Hybrid Switchgear Systems
Combining the benefits of GIS and AIS, hybrid solutions are becoming increasingly popular for high-voltage applications.
